Twitter iPhone pliant OnePlus 11 PS5 Disney+ Orange Livebox Windows 11

Accéder à des bibliothèques natives à l'intérieur d'un jar

2 réponses
Avatar
ibiiztera
onjour programmeurs Java,

Je suis nouveau sur cette liste. J'ai une question concernant l'application=
jar emballage avec les biblioth=E8ques.

Donc, j'ai un pot (classes que j'ai =E9crites), et autres pots (JOGL opengl=
contraignant pour java) qui reffer aux biblioth=E8ques natives (dll).

Je tiens =E0 emballer ces pots dans un pot ex=E9cutable.

Le probl=E8me est que les biblioth=E8ques natives, je ne peux pas lancer =
=E0 partir de l'archive.

Je peux utiliser JEXEPACK qui co=FBte 100,00 $, mais je n'ai pas cet argent=
disponible pour l'instant.

Y at-il une autre solution? Un programme d'installation? Si oui, lequel doi=
s-je utiliser?


DAHMEN MANUEL
http://darkfortress.codeplex.com

2 réponses

Avatar
Yliur
Le Mon, 4 Feb 2013 05:53:29 -0800 (PST)
ibiiztera a écrit :

onjour programmeurs Java,

Je suis nouveau sur cette liste. J'ai une question concernant
l'application jar emballage avec les bibliothèques.

Donc, j'ai un pot (classes que j'ai écrites), et autres pots (JOGL
opengl contraignant pour java) qui reffer aux bibliothèques natives
(dll).

Je tiens à emballer ces pots dans un pot exécutable.

Le problème est que les bibliothèques natives, je ne peux pas lancer
à partir de l'archive.



Quel est le problème exactement sur ce point ?
Avatar
Samuel DEVULDER
Le 04/02/2013 14:53, ibiiztera a écrit :

Je peux utiliser JEXEPACK qui coûte 100,00 $, mais je n'ai pas cet argent disponible pour l'instant.

Y at-il une autre solution? Un programme d'installation? Si oui, lequel dois-je utiliser?



Gratuit: http://devwizard.free.fr/html/fr/JavaExe.html

Il suffit de mettre les DLLs dans le dossier "resource" et voilà: java
pourra charger les DLL fournies avec l'exe.

sam.